Red Neon (Vörös Neon) keeps the vibes electric in 2026, right in Budapest’s bustling downtown at Dob Street 1 (Dob utca 1), 1072. This spot dishes out something for everyone: cabarets, comedies, theater, variety shows, drag extravaganzas, live concerts, and wild late-night parties that promise unforgettable nights. It’s the perfect cultural hub for anyone craving top-notch entertainment and a taste of the city’s throbbing nightlife, where laughter, music, and dancing are always on tap. Pros
+
Super central spot on Dob Street in Budapest's lively District 7, a hotspot tons of tourists already hit for bars and vibes
+
Easy peasy to reach by metro (like M1 or M2 lines nearby) or tram, or even walk from major sights—no car needed
+
Killer variety of cabaret, burlesque, drag, comedy, and karaoke that feels like a mix of Vegas shows and NYC nightlife but way cheaper and with a wild Hungarian twist
+
Some big shows like "An Act of God" and NER Wife have English subtitles, so you catch most of the laughs without speaking Hungarian
+
Drag extravaganzas with All Stars are internationally hyped thanks to RuPaul vibes—feels familiar yet fresh
+
Non-stop action from afternoons to late nights, perfect for grabbing dinner and drinks right at your table while watching
+
Budapest's nightlife scene is buzzing and tourist-friendly, safer and more walkable than some U.S. party spots
Cons
Not family-friendly at all with burlesque, drag queens, and late-night parties—leave the kids at home
Red Neon itself isn't a global name like Moulin Rouge or Broadway spots, so you might not have heard of it
Lots of shows are in Hungarian with local political jokes that could fly over your head even with subs
Late starts (like 22:00 or 23:00) and all-night raves might wreck your tourist schedule if you're not a night owl
